Business Overview
Aadhar Housing Finance Ltd is a leading housing finance company in India, dedicated to providing affordable home loans to low and middle-income families. With a strong focus on customer-centric solutions, Aadhar aims to empower individuals to achieve their dream of homeownership. The company plays a crucial role in enhancing access to housing finance, contributing to the nation's growth and development.
